FAQs

A Start-up Visa allows foreign entrepreneurs to obtain residency in a country by launching an innovative business that has the potential to create jobs and compete on a global scale.

Requirements vary by country but generally include having an innovative business idea, securing support or endorsement from a recognized organization, proving business ownership, and meeting language and financial requirements.

Not necessarily. You can apply individually, but some countries allow multiple co-founders (up to 5 in Canada, for example) to apply under the same start-up if all meet the criteria.

Processing time varies by country, but it typically ranges from 6 to 12 months depending on the business readiness, documentation, and immigration workload.

Yes, most start-up visa programs are a pathway to permanent residency, provided that your business becomes operational and meets the required performance standards in the host country.
